Benchmarking of FLUKA Monte Carlo code for dosimetry in nuclear medicine therapy through electron Dose Point Kernel calculation

Resumen:
To date, FLUKA Monte Carlo code is employed for high energy physics, radiation protection and ? considering medical applications ? hadrontherapy. In view of FLUKA application to dosimetry in nuclear medicine therapy, its predictions concerning electron transport at energies below 3MeV have to be verified and benchmarked.  Dose-point-kernels, the dosimetric quantity commonly used to this purpose, were calculated for monenergetic electrons (10keV-3MeV) and compared to those obtained with PENELOPEv.2008 (also calculated in this work) and ETRAN (literature reference data).
